**Break-Glass: Tallymatch GC Pauses**

When the Tallymatch matching service exhibits GC pauses over 800ms during a release window, the release manager may invoke break-glass access to tune heap flags live. Document the pause histogram first, then file the break-glass record within one hour. All actions are audited. Break-glass entry to the production console requires the recovery passphrase stated below.

unlock words, hahaf-fajeg: quenmir-belius

**Ticket: Config drift on Farethorn rules engine**

Spotted some drift between staging and production on the Farethorn shipping-fee rules engine. Prod is still running last quarter's surcharge thresholds while staging picked up the new zone multipliers, so fee quotes differ between environments and two merchants have already noticed. We should sync these before Thursday's release rather than after, since the calculator caches rules at boot. For reference, the values prod should be running after the sync are below.

deployment values, yaguf-tafop:
ULAAEL_HOST=ulaael.lumicsys.internal
ULAAEL_PORT=7000

## Artifact Signing — SDK Parity Notes (Weekly Sync)

Kestrel SDK for Android reached parity with the Swift client this sprint: offline queueing, batched telemetry, and retry semantics now match. Both SDKs ship as signed artifacts from the same pipeline. Remaining gap: background sync throttling, targeted next sprint. Verify both release bundles before tagging. Both artifacts validate against the shared signing key below.

signing key of kawig-fafog = bky19_6Fypv1qws7J8qJtaYjX

## Authentication

The Driftbell alarm fires when read-replica lag on the Quillstone cluster exceeds the configured threshold for two consecutive checks. New team members: you don't need to silence it manually; acknowledgements flow through the alarm API. Local testing against staging requires authenticating the alarm client, since unauthenticated calls are dropped silently — a common source of confusion. Keys rotate monthly; never reuse an expired one. The current staging key for the Driftbell service appears below.

API key for kajep-yadup: vxb7-KwFp66h